WebMoving up a stop means that you’re doubling the amount of light entering your camera. Moving down a stop is halving the light that enters your camera. (a.k.a. Jon) ... A-TTL or E-TTL) - just put the diffuser on the flash unit and shoot away. The camera will adjust automatically for the stop or two that the diffuser costs you, up to the limits of the flash unit s light output. I generally dial my speedlight down 1 stop for outdoor fill flash. And unless you have a really broad reflector/diffuser (one square foot or larger), all flash attachments still allow the speedlight to act as a point source of light and are worse than useless since they attenuate the light. peak event services woburn ma
